Output e307b161badbaf44e314df124f2ba38c8535a5fa099a710c2654e1316588c437:1

value
434000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4913691968afef7cb7c0580cbb6d4a0a269219f5 OP_EQUAL
address
MEZYp6sYCAWStyGTPCu3fjjea3QDFLTDRY
transaction
e307b161badbaf44e314df124f2ba38c8535a5fa099a710c2654e1316588c437
spent
true